BUDAPEST (Reuters) -Hungary will extend existing restrictions, including a nighttime curfew, until Feb. 1 to curb the spread of novel coronavirus infections, Prime Minister Viktor Orban told state radio on Friday.
Orban also said digital learning in secondary schools would continue. Primary schools opened this week.
